Summary:

San Gabriel Unified School District is served by one middle school, Jefferson Middle, which educates over 1,000 students in grades 6 through 8 and has consistently earned high state ratings.

Jefferson Middle is a standout school within the San Gabriel Unified district, performing above California state averages in English, math, and science. Its students show strong improvement in English skills as they progress from 6th to 8th grade. The school also maintains a chronic absenteeism rate lower than both the district and state averages, which is a notable achievement.

While the school excels overall, math scores present an interesting pattern, with 7th graders performing higher than students in 6th and 8th grades. This consistency in high performance, coupled with efficient use of resources, makes Jefferson Middle a strong and reliable educational option for families in the area.
